Output ec40a532b18741ea2c2307c55d393597236e4862d9dc0f9094c4f23a308dc973:0

value
39043900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2dc5aebf80ee89255b8aa5341531e6dffc498368 OP_EQUALVERIFY OP_CHECKSIG
address
15B2DrvzwDXEMeHrw9fK2gfTJHZYAisD9w
transaction
ec40a532b18741ea2c2307c55d393597236e4862d9dc0f9094c4f23a308dc973
spent
true